How they compare
Haiti currently reports 811,588 against 777,713 in Romania, a difference of 33,875.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 26 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Romania ahead.
Haiti ranks 75th and Romania ranks 77th of 191 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Haiti averaged higher in 1 and Romania in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Haiti | Romania |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 625,540 | 1.31 million | 689,216 | Romania |
| 2000s | 766,762 | 1.07 million | 302,310 | Romania |
| 2010s | 800,559 | 784,346 | 16,213 | Haiti |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
